On the 6th day of Taipei Blockchain Week, the Sora Summit, hosted by Sora Ventures, continued to provide high-quality speeches for attendees, following the main activities of the previous two days. The Sora Summit focused on Bitcoin, Decentralized Science (DeSci), and NFTs, and invited Coinbase CEO Brian Armstrong to speak on "Why the Future of Science is Decentralized?" to share his thoughts on the future development of science.


In the afternoon, the event reached a new climax. The founders of Ordinals, OnChainMonkey, Bitcoin Magazine, and BRC20 gathered together to discuss "The Implications for the Future of Bitcoin", exploring the development of the Bitcoin ecosystem in the past year and its possible prospects for the future.


「Why the Future of Science is Decentralized?」


Is the threshold for scientific research too high? How can ordinary people participate in DeSci?


For people without any academic background in deep learning, the scientific research process may seem too difficult to understand. How can the general public join the DeSci community and make contributions?


Regarding this, Armstrong used Satoshi Nakamoto as an example, stating that when publishing the Bitcoin whitepaper, it was not done in a "journal" format, but rather published online. Based on the Bitcoin whitepaper, a large industry has developed and has had an impact on the financial market.


Armstrong believes that many groundbreaking scientific ideas are initially overlooked, just like when Galileo proposed the heliocentric theory, it was not recognized by people. However, in the course of scientific development, ideas come from everywhere, not just limited to scholars with high education. Even ordinary people who may not have the ability to publish papers can contribute to the scientific research process, such as helping to collect information, reviewing literature, and writing articles.



DeSci is currently at which stage?


Regarding the development of DeSci, Armstrong believes that it is similar to product development, requiring continuous investment of effort to create products that are more convenient and efficient for users.


Although DeSci is still in its early stages, many people have joined this field in the past year. As long as it continues to develop and create products, more people will be attracted to it.


Current Problems in the Scientific Field


Aside from sharing his thoughts on DeSci, Armstrong also discussed issues in the scientific field. Many people who have obtained a PhD choose to enter the finance industry for better salaries. However, in this zero-sum game industry, it cannot bring value to social progress.


However, for those who make continuous contributions and invent things that change society in the scientific field, what they do cannot make them rich because IP is owned by academic institutions, and 99% of papers are not commercialized and are not read by people outside the academic community.


The continued development of DeSci can bring wealth to scientists, not because they want more money, but because they have truly changed society and can continue to conduct other scientific research with the money.


Make scientists cool again!


Finally, Armstrong talked about if you ask today's children, "What is the first profession in your heart?" Many people will say they want to become a Social Media Influencer, which is a popular term for internet celebrities. Currently, the most tracked accounts on social platforms are also mostly singers or athletes.


Although there is a need for certain entertainment activities in society, scientists are also important as they can better change the world.


Through the development of DeSci, Armstrong hopes to "Make scientists cool again!"


「The Implications for the Future of Bitcoin」


How was the Ordinals protocol born?


At the beginning of the speech, the host bluntly asked Casey Rodarmor, the founder of Ordinals: "What was your motivation for starting Ordinals?"


Casey said that he had created many generative digital art works in the past. When he first learned about NFT in 2017, he thought it was a cool thing. However, after the price of Art Blocks began to skyrocket in the NFT generative art market, Casey found some technical issues with Ethereum NFTs, such as excessive verification, off-chain image storage, and insecurity.


For various reasons, Casey had the idea of bringing NFTs to Bitcoin. In addition to improving these issues, the goal is to make transaction activity on the Bitcoin chain more active and attract more users.


Inscriptions trading is hot! Is Bitcoin L2 the best solution?


During the meeting, Domo, the creator of BRC20, shared the frenzy phenomenon of inscriptions in the past year. He stated that there are currently about 50 million inscriptions, which have generated about 3500BTC in transaction fees, equivalent to approximately 150 million US dollars.


Regarding the increasingly thriving Bitcoin transactions, Casey hopes that the Lightning Network can continue to develop into a more practical Bitcoin L2, in order to reduce the current problem of high transaction fees.


Bitcoin Magazine CEO David Bailey sees Ethereum's past as a glimpse into the future of the Bitcoin ecosystem. He believes that when Ethereum's transaction fees surpass $100 and Bitcoin's transaction fees become even more expensive with lower block efficiency and more restrictions, they will inevitably become even more expensive.


However, when people can't bear it, they will naturally switch to cheaper L2 for transactions. At the same time, the trading of homogeneous tokens on Bitcoin will also become more active because the fees are relatively low.
